What Does the U0402 Jeep Cherokee Code Mean?

When your OBD-II scanner pulls a U0402 Jeep Cherokee code, it’s telling you that the Powertrain Control Module (PCM) – your Jeep’s main computer – has received data from the Transmission Control Module (TCM) that it deems invalid or incorrect. Think of it like two people trying to talk, but one person’s words are garbled or make no sense to the other.

This isn’t necessarily a sign that your TCM itself is dead. More often, it indicates a hiccup in the communication pathway between the modules. Modern vehicles rely on a complex network called the Controller Area Network (CAN bus) to allow various control modules (like the PCM, TCM, ABS module, etc.) to share information rapidly.

A U0402 code means this digital conversation is breaking down. The PCM expects certain data from the TCM (like current gear, transmission temperature, shift solenoid status), but what it gets doesn’t fit the expected parameters or is completely missing.

Common Symptoms of U0402 in Your Jeep Cherokee

The symptoms associated with the U0402 Jeep Cherokee code can vary widely. Sometimes they’re obvious, other times subtle or intermittent. Understanding these “common problems with u0402 jeep cherokee” will help you confirm your diagnosis.

  • Check Engine Light (MIL) Illumination: This is almost always the first sign, alerting you to a problem.
  • Transmission Shifting Issues: This is the most direct symptom. You might experience hard shifts, delayed shifts, slipping gears, or the transmission getting stuck in “limp home” mode (usually a higher gear like 2nd or 3rd to prevent damage).
  • Cruise Control Malfunction: Since the TCM often communicates gear and speed data essential for cruise control, it might stop working.
  • ABS or Traction Control Lights: Other modules that rely on transmission data (like wheel speed sensors for ABS/Traction Control) might also set codes or illuminate warning lights due to the communication breakdown.
  • Other U-Codes Present: It’s common for U0402 to be accompanied by other U-codes, indicating further communication problems with different modules on the CAN bus.
  • No Noticeable Symptoms: In some intermittent cases, you might only see the check engine light with no discernible driving issues. This can be tricky to diagnose but still needs attention.

Pinpoint Testing the CAN Bus

This is where your multimeter and wiring diagrams become essential. The CAN bus typically consists of two wires: CAN High and CAN Low. These wires are usually twisted together to reduce interference.

  1. Check CAN Bus Resistance:
    • With the battery disconnected, locate the diagnostic port (OBD-II port). Pin 6 is usually CAN High, and Pin 14 is CAN Low.
    • Measure the resistance between Pin 6 and Pin 14. You should typically see around 60 ohms. This value comes from two 120-ohm terminating resistors at opposite ends of the CAN bus (e.g., in the PCM and ABS module) connected in parallel.
    • If you read 120 ohms, one of the terminating resistors or its connection is open. If you read 0 ohms or very low resistance, you have a short.
    • If you read an open circuit (OL), the CAN bus is completely broken.
  2. Continuity and Short to Ground/Power Checks:
    • Using your wiring diagrams, disconnect the TCM and PCM connectors.
    • Check for continuity on both CAN High and CAN Low wires from the TCM connector to the PCM connector.
    • Check each CAN wire for a short to ground and a short to power.
  3. Power and Ground to TCM:
    • With the TCM disconnected, use your DMM to check for proper power and ground supply at the TCM connector pins (refer to your wiring diagram for pin assignments).
    • A faulty power or ground can prevent the TCM from operating and communicating.
  4. Wiggle Test: With the engine running and scanner monitoring live data, gently wiggle wiring harnesses and connectors, especially around the TCM, PCM, and any junction points. Look for any changes in scanner data or if the U0402 code becomes active or inactive. This helps pinpoint intermittent connection issues.

When to Suspect a Module

After thoroughly checking wiring and power/ground, if the U0402 persists, a faulty module might be the culprit. This is where professional diagnosis often becomes necessary.

  • Faulty TCM: If all wiring and power/ground tests to the TCM are good, and the CAN bus resistance is correct, the TCM itself might be internally faulty and sending invalid data or no data at all.
  • Faulty PCM or Gateway Module: Less common, but if multiple modules are setting communication codes, the PCM (which often acts as a gateway) or another central gateway module could be at fault.

Common Causes and Solutions for the U0402 Code

Addressing the U0402 Jeep Cherokee code involves understanding its root causes. Here’s a breakdown of the most frequent culprits and how to resolve them.

Wiring Harness Damage

Cause: This is arguably the most common issue. Wiring can get chafed, cut, or corroded over time due to engine vibration, heat, road debris, or even improper installation of other components. A damaged CAN bus wire (CAN High or CAN Low) is a direct path to invalid data.

Solution:

  • Perform a thorough visual inspection of the entire wiring harness between the PCM and TCM, and other modules on the CAN bus.
  • Look for any signs of physical damage. Use a flashlight and your hands to feel for compromised areas.
  • If damage is found, carefully repair the wiring using proper splicing techniques (solder and heat shrink) or replace the affected section of the harness.

Faulty Ground or Power Supply to TCM

Cause: If the TCM isn’t receiving consistent and correct power or ground, it can’t operate properly, leading to communication errors. This could be due to a corroded ground strap, a loose connection, or a blown fuse.

Solution:

  • Using your DMM and wiring diagrams, test the power and ground circuits at the TCM connector. Ensure voltage is within specifications and ground resistance is very low.
  • Clean any corroded ground points (often found bolted to the chassis or engine block).
  • Check all relevant fuses, even if they appear fine, by testing them with a multimeter for continuity.

Corroded or Loose Connectors

Cause: Moisture, dirt, and vibration can lead to corrosion or a loose fit in electrical connectors, disrupting the delicate communication signals.

Solution:

  • Carefully disconnect and inspect the connectors for the TCM, PCM, and other modules on the CAN bus.
  • Clean any corrosion using electrical contact cleaner and a small brush.
  • Ensure pins are not bent or pushed back. Apply a small amount of dielectric grease to the pins before reconnecting to prevent future corrosion.
  • Confirm all connectors are fully seated and latched.

Software Glitches/Updates

Cause: Sometimes, the invalid data isn’t due to a physical fault but a software anomaly within one of the control modules. Manufacturers periodically release software updates to address known bugs or improve communication protocols.

Solution:

  • Check for Technical Service Bulletins (TSBs) for your specific Jeep Cherokee year and model related to U0402 or transmission communication issues.
  • A visit to a dealership or a shop with advanced scan tools might be necessary for a software reflash or update to the PCM or TCM.

Aftermarket Accessories

Cause: Improperly installed aftermarket accessories (stereo systems, lighting, remote start, alarms, etc.) can sometimes introduce electrical noise or interfere with the CAN bus communication lines.

Solution:

  • If the U0402 code appeared shortly after an aftermarket installation, try temporarily disconnecting the accessory and see if the code clears.
  • Ensure all aftermarket wiring is properly routed, fused, and grounded, away from sensitive factory wiring harnesses.

Faulty Transmission Control Module (TCM)

Cause: While less common than wiring issues, the TCM itself can fail internally, causing it to send invalid data or no data at all.

Solution:

  • This should be a last resort after ruling out all other possibilities (wiring, power, ground, other modules).
  • If a new TCM is required, it will often need to be programmed or “flashed” to your specific vehicle by a dealership or a specialized shop. This isn’t a simple plug-and-play job.

Faulty Powertrain Control Module (PCM) or Other Modules

Cause: The PCM or another module on the CAN bus could be faulty, leading to incorrect interpretation or transmission of data. If you have multiple U-codes from various modules, this might point to a broader network issue.

Solution:

  • Diagnosis here is complex and often requires professional-grade diagnostic tools and expertise to isolate the exact faulty module.
  • Replacing a PCM or other critical module is usually expensive and requires programming.

How much does it cost to fix U0402?

The cost to fix a U0402 code varies significantly depending on the root cause. A simple loose or corroded connector might cost nothing but your time. Repairing a damaged wire harness could be a few hundred dollars. If the TCM itself needs replacement and programming, costs can range from $800 to over $2,000, especially if done by a dealership. Diagnostics time also adds to the cost if you’re not doing it yourself.

Can a bad battery cause U0402?

Absolutely. A weak or failing battery can cause erratic voltage fluctuations throughout your Jeep’s electrical system. This instability can disrupt the sensitive communication signals on the CAN bus, leading to various U-codes, including U0402, as modules struggle to communicate reliably. Always start your diagnosis by ensuring your battery is in good health.
